2011 Governor of Victoria Export Awards winners announced

 GOVEA 2011 Winners

Thirteen Victorian companies were awarded for their outstanding export achievements at the Governor of Victoria Export Awards (GOVEA) announced at a gala ceremony at Government House on 19 October 2011.

Top honours for the Victorian Exporter of the Year went to Longwarry Food Park from Gippsland after almost doubling its exports of UHT milk and boosting production by some 40 per cent in the last financial year. Longwarry also received the Agribusiness Award.

Longwarry’s Managing Director Rakesh Aggarwal said the company’s success had followed the purchase of the ailing Bonlac Foods dairy plant in 2001. Using the latest technology the company developed an energy efficient, innovative and export-focused operation.

“We improved customer service, marketing strategies, quality of staff and risk management. But the key to our export success has been flexibility in shipping, customised products and small business agility,” Mr Aggarwal said.

The 2011 award for Innovation Excellence went to Knoxfield-based clean technology solutions and environmental monitoring company, Ecotech Pty Ltd, following record sales and exports for the company that exceeded $10 million.

Ecotech’s intelligent approach entailed focussing on the gaps and high profit sectors in global markets to carve a niche for itself in the competitive world of clean tech solutions and environmental monitoring. 

According to Ecotech’s international sales manager, James Agius, the company’s strategy aligned the entire company to key geographical markets and niche markets despite being faced with fierce international competition. 

The prestigious Governor of Victoria Export Awards recognises the skill, achievement and contribution made by Victorian exporters. Last year, Victorian companies exported goods and services worth around $31.5 billion and supported up to 500,000 Victorian jobs – against the backdrop of global economic uncertainty, a strong Australian dollar and increased competition from low cost countries.

Winners and commendees for the 2011 Governor of Victoria Export Awards

2011 Victorian Exporter of the Year

Winner: Longwarry Food Park 

2011 Victorian Export Award for Innovation Excellence

Winner: Ecotech Pty Ltd 

Agribusiness Award

Winner: Longwarry Food Park

Commendee: SPE (Management) Pty Ltd 

Arts, Entertainment and Design Award

Winner: Polyglot Theatre

Commendee: Grande Exhibitions 

Education Award

Winner: IDP Education

Commendee: Haileybury 

Emerging Exporter Award

Winner: we-do-IT Pty Ltd

Commendee: Vital Diagnostics (Manufacturing) 

Information and Communication Technology Award

Winner: CPT Global Limited

Commendee: PaperCut Software 

Large Advanced Manufacturer Award

Winner: ANCA

Commendee: Longwarry Food Park 

Large Services Award

Winner: Invetech

Commendee: Haileybury

Commendee: Peddle Thorp Architects 

Minerals and Energy Award

Winner: Ceramic Fuel Cells 

Regional Exporter Award

Winner: SPE (Management) Pty Ltd 

Small Business Award

Winner: MTECH Systems

Commendee: Landrum & Brown

Commendee: Utilibill 

Small to Medium Manufacturer Award

Winner: Ronstan International Pty. Ltd.

Commendee: Ecotech Pty Ltd 

Small to Medium Services Award

Winner: Grande Exhibitions

Commendee: Landrum & Brown
